What is the difference between Global Compensation Manager vs Compensation Analyst?
| Aspect | Global Compensation Manager | Compensation Analyst |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or’s degree in HR, Business, or related field; often certifications like CCP or GRP | Bachelor’s degree in HR, Finance, or related field; certifications like CCP are common |
| Work Environment | Strategic, global HR teams; involved in policy development and international pay structures | Data analysis, market research; supports compensation programs through data and reporting |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Large multinational corporations, global industries | Corporate HR departments, consulting firms, global companies |
The Global Compensation Manager focuses on developing and managing international pay structures and policies, requiring strategic oversight and global HR collaboration. In contrast, the Compensation Analyst primarily analyzes compensation data, supports program implementation, and provides insights to inform decision-making. Both roles require strong analytical skills and HR knowledge but differ in scope and strategic involvement.

Director, Global Compensation
Introduction to the Team
Our Corporate Functions are made up of teams that support Expedia Group, including our Global Finance Org., Traveler and Partner Service Platform, Legal Team, Strategy and Corporate Development Team, and People & Places Org.
The Director, Global Compensation sits within our Total Rewards team in People & Places. In this role, you will help shape how Expedia Group designs and delivers compensation programs globally, partnering with senior leaders and cross-functional stakeholders to ensure our programs are clear, consistent, competitive, and aligned with business priorities.
Based in Seattle, this role follows our flexible work model and requires a minimum of three in-office days per week.
In this role, you will:
Lead global core compensation programs with end-to-end ownership, including annual compensation review cycles and off-cycle salary actions.
Serve as an expert consultant for assigned businesses to support business partners and leaders of the business unit on compensation-related talent matters.
Design, implement, communicate, and administer compensation programs that support enterprise priorities and create a consistent employee experience.
Serve as a trusted compensation advisor to business leaders, HR partners, Talent Acquisition, Mobility, and other stakeholders on compensation-related talent decisions.
Conduct detailed market and internal analysis to assess pay practices, support pay range review, regulatory compliance/reporting/documentation and strengthen alignment to business needs and external trends.
Guide business partners and leaders through large-scale compensation events, providing clarity, operational excellence, and strong change management.
Recommend solutions within the Total Rewards framework for compensation needs such as new hire offers, internal transfers, promotions, international mobility, retention moves, and off-cycle cash, salary, or equity awards.
Monitor internal and external compensation trends, translate insights into action, and proactively influence both short- and long-term decision making.
Experience and qualifications:
10+ years of relevant and progressively responsible compensation experience.
Demonstrated success leading and implementing large-scale compensation programs in complex, global organizations.
Strong analytical capability, including the ability to independently lead advanced compensation analysis in Excel.
Strong executive presence with excellent presentation skills and sound business judgment.
Demonstrated success independently driving initiatives with broad scope and complexity across a business unit or enterprise environment.
Advanced ability to build rapport and trust with client groups and positively influence decisions at senior leadership levels.
Excellent understanding of business needs and how to apply compensation expertise to meet those needs with flexibility and adaptability.
Preferred qualifications:
Experience supporting global compensation programs across multiple geographies and regulatory environments.
Experience balancing strategic program leadership with hands-on advisory support for business-as-usual compensation matters.
Experience working across cross-functional stakeholder groups in a matrixed environment.
